Lawyers play an important role in the legal system of Mexico. They advise and represent individuals, businesses and organizations on a variety of legal matters.
They assist clients with navigating the legal system, drafting legal documents, and negotiating settlements.

In this post, you will learn how to become a Lawyer in Mexico. The procedure varies slightly depending on the state in which you wish to practice, but it generally consists of the following 5 steps:
How to become a Lawyer in Mexico
Step 1: Get a Law Degree

- To become a lawyer in Mexico, the first step is to obtain a law degree from an accredited university.
- The program usually lasts five to six years and covers a wide range of legal topics such as civil law, criminal law and constitutional law.
- A law degree program is usually divided into two phases: the first focuses on general legal studies and the second focuses on specific legal areas.
Step 2: Pass the National Law Examination

- After obtaining a law degree, you must pass the National Examination for a Law Degree, which is administered by the Mexican Council of Legal Education and is required for all law graduates.
- This exam is designed to assess the knowledge of law graduates in various areas of law, and it is required to practice law in Mexico.
Step 3: Pass the Professional Practice Admission Exam

- The Mexican Council of Legal Education is going to organize this next step.
- The examination assesses the knowledge of the candidates in various areas of law.
- This exam must be passed to practice law in Mexico.
- It is divided into two parts: the first is a multiple-choice test and the second is an oral test.
Step 4: Admission to Bar Association

- After passing the above-mentioned two exams, you must be admitted to the Bar Association of the state where you wish to practice.
- This usually involves passing an oral exam, meeting character and fitness requirements, and paying a fee.
- Each state has its own bar association, and the process varies by state.
- Once admitted, you can practice law in that state.
Step 5: Get a Job

- You will be able to find jobs in law firms, government agencies, or in-house legal departments of various organisations once you have completed all of the necessary education and training.
- Some lawyers choose to practise alone or to establish their own law firm.
